Amber will serve as Manzanita's Art teacher for all grades. She is also the Fiber Arts and Drawing & Painting Specialist Class instructor, and is a Moxie Block Mentor for High School. Now in her eighth year of teaching, she brings a wealth of experience in Visual Arts education, including AP Studio Art for high schoolers, at private schools throughout Los Angeles area —a city she has proudly called home her entire life. At her previous school, Amber played a key role in after-school academic mentoring and art portfolio counseling, guiding students toward admission at a wide range of esteemed art colleges across the United States. Though she has taught many years in 6th through 12th grades, she also has a passion for teaching younger students, and has taught early elementary art as well. Beyond the classroom, Amber describes herself as a “fan of a lot of things.” Her creative passions extend to costume design, wig styling, prop fabrication, and makeup for her favorite comic, horror, and anime conventions. She also enjoys thrifting, making art, writing stories and screenplays, singing karaoke, and hanging out with her cat, Charles Mingus.
Educational Background: Amber earned her BA degree in Illustration from ArtCenter College of Design, with a focus on Illustration Design, Surface Design, and Screenwriting.
